Why Choose Double Glazed Window Replacement Near Me?

Double-glazed windows are a fantastic option to boost the efficiency of your home. These windows are made up of two panes that are sealed hermetically and filled with argon.

Double-glazed windows can be costly but they have many benefits that make them a worthwhile investment. They're also harder to break than single-pane windows.

Energy Efficiency

Modern double glazing windows to replace older single-pane ones can make your home more energy efficient, saving you money on utility bills. Double-glazed windows are more energy efficient and will stop your home from losing warmth in winter and getting it back in summer. It means that you will not need to spend as much on heating or cooling.

The double-glazed windows also have seals to keep out dust and pollution. This allows you to enjoy an environment that is comfortable while minimizing the negative impacts of Melbourne's climate on your home. Insulation also helps keep out cold winter weather and summer heat.

A double-glazed window consists comprised of two glass panes that are sealed hermetically together with spacers, as well as other components. They create an air pocket between the two glass panes that acts as an insulation. This air pocket can be filled with different gases, like Krypton or argon.

They are more efficient in decreasing heat loss than standard single-pane aluminum-framed windows.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) it is possible to save as much as $17,490 over 30 years when you replace your single-pane windows new Energy Star-certified double-pane windows.

Double-paned windows are also called insulated glass units. They are composed of two glass panes which are separated with an inert gas, like nitrogen or argon, krypton or for improved efficiency in energy use. Compared to single-pane windows, they are more energy efficient, aid in reducing cooling and heating costs, reduce condensation, diminish outside noise pollution, and reduce carbon emissions. Three thick layers of tempered glass makes them more robust and secure. The extra layer of glass is more costly than single-pane windows, but the savings you'll get on your energy bill will offset the initial cost.

Increased Comfort

Replacing windows double glazing is a cost-effective way to increase the comfort of your home. Double-paned windows are more efficient than single-paned windows. They reduce heat loss in the winter and cooling costs in the summer. They also reduce outside noise pollution. Double-paned windows protect interior furnishings from the sun’s harmful ultraviolet rays.

The cost of replacing a double pane window will differ based on the kind of glass you pick. Double-pane windows that have gas fills or a low-e coating are more expensive than standard double pane windows, however they offer additional insulation and a higher efficiency in energy use. A professional can assist you in choosing the best type of glass for your home.

Window professionals will be able to install double-pane windows swiftly and efficiently, saving time and money. They are trained to spot problems with mold, moisture, mildew, termites, and other damage to ensure your windows last for a long period of time. They can offer you warranties and also guarantee their work.

Double-pane windows can be a fantastic investment for your home. They can cut down on energy costs by up to 24 percent. This is a fantastic option for increasing the efficiency and comfort of homes. Standard windows let in 75% of the sunlight during the summer months, resulting in uncomfortable temperatures and high cooling costs. However, ENERGY STAR certified double-pane windows significantly reduce the amount of heat that enters your home, while allowing ample sunlight.

If you're replacing a single window or all the windows in your home, double-pane windows can enhance comfort and increase your home's value. Double-paned windows come with various sizes and styles and styles, so you can pick the right one for your home.

A single window replaced with double-pane glass can save you up to $300 annually in energy costs depending on the size of the window and frame material. The main factor that affects the price of double-pane windows is the frame material, which affects cost, insulating properties, maintenance levels and durability. Vinyl is the least expensive option.
